<blockquote data-quote="trevor_clark" data-source="post: 366575" data-attributes="member: 24677"><p>thanks for the reply and sound advice. Have looked at Wylex High Integrity Duel Supply PV CU NH12DSPVH1 MCB which has 2ways unprotected ways and duel RCDs for the other 10ways. I would therefor connect the PV to one of the unprotected way and maybe smoke alarm circuit to the other, both with MCBs. This CU is not cheap £317 + vat + MCBs or RCBO s cost extra. Wonder if there is a heaper way of resolving the problem if not will suffer the expense have a safe set up. Would finally split main supply meter tails to supply garage CU with 40A main switch to provide isolation of its supply.</p><p></p><p>Any thoughts or advice would be very much appreciated.</p><p></p><p>Trevor</p></blockquote><p></p>
